Bock and others are accused of defrauding the Federal Child Nutrition Program, which is administered by the U.S. Department of Agriculture and helps bring free meals to children in need. Her role does not go beyond that. Said and Salah sent much of the $16 million to co-conspirators via shell companies used to launder proceeds, according to the charges. See Photos. School was out. During the COVID-19 pandemic, the USDA waived some of the standard requirements for participation in the Federal Child Nutrition Program. Jamal said it became a game for some operators, who posted their increasingly large six-figure checks on social media. Aimee! For example, one roster was created using names from a website called www.listofrandomnames.com. Because the program only reimbursed for meals served to children, other defendants used an Excel formula to insert a random age between seven and 17 into the age column of the rosters.
